Output 90ae6cd03f18f0338cf71d08d668986708ed44c721710c91f28b668f5b5034aa:4

value
13132800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2681738634f8ac72e6d5a3a2c447956a8aa4321 OP_EQUAL
address
MUYHe8evYnqhBG47PksN4S1pLr2uQRvUvL
transaction
90ae6cd03f18f0338cf71d08d668986708ed44c721710c91f28b668f5b5034aa
spent
true